Boston & Albany Railroad Station, Waverly Street, Framingham, Middlesex County, MA

description

Summary

Significance: Commissioned in October 1883, this is one of a series of stations designed by H.H. Richardson for the Boston and Albany Railroad. Henry Russell Hitchcock, Jr., in The Architecture of H.H. Richardson and His Times has described this station as a "better and somewhat more personal work."
Survey number: HABS MA-666
Building/structure dates: 1883 Initial Construction
